In the US, there are lots of deals on iPads for Christmas (UK retailers should also be offering discounts for the holidays). FWIW, I've bought a number of refurbished iPads from Apple's website over the years. They are reconditioned with new batteries, screens and the same 1 year warranty as new iPads. Except for the all white packaging, you couldn't tell the difference between a new and refurbished one. If you don't buy during the holidays, the only way to save significantly on an iPad is to go refurbished but for the next few weeks, the holiday sales make the new ones about the same price.

If you're still sitting with a first gen Mini, it would seem like you hold onto your electronics for a while. If true, you might want to wait until March. In March, Apple is rumored to launch a new iPad lineup = Mini, 12.9" Pro, and a new 10.5" size that is rumored to use smaller bezels to make it the same overall size as the current 9.7" model, despite the bigger screen. The whole lineup should get better screens and faster chips for the same list prices of the current lineup.
